Ver Mensaje Individual
  #2 (permalink)  
Antiguo 24/05/2006, 19:43
Avatar de turco_7
turco_7
 
Fecha de Ingreso: diciembre-2003
Ubicación: Córdoba, Argentina
Mensajes: 1.044
Antigüedad: 20 años, 4 meses
Puntos: 19
suponiendo que si el usuario indica el numero 1, y despues le genera un form donde carga solamente una partida ..

al hacer el submit tendras estos datos a procesar ...

$partida1='1';
$descripcion1='articulo1';
$cantidad1='641';
$unidad1='unidad1';

Si quisieras guardar estos datos en tu DB .. harias insert .. si ?

si el usuario ingreso 2 haras dos insert .. osea el problema aca no me parece que sea con PHP sino con la estructura que definiste en tu DB ..

Si definiste bien la estructura y tenes muy claro que vas a insertar tantos registros como valor del numero que haya ingresado el usuario entonces, el problema seria procesar los datos ..

ya que tenes $partida1 $partida2 $partidan etc ...

seria bueno que mandes en un campo oculto la cantidad de partidas que vas a procesar, asi sabras cuando deterner el bucle y cuando dejaras de insertar datos en la DB ... osea que despues del primer for pondras un

echo "<input type='hidden' name='cantidad' value='$cantidad'>";
cuando quieras insertar tus datos en la DB tenes la cantidad de veces que vas a hacer un insert ... me explico ?

saludos
__________________
Mi Blog http://turco7.blogspot.com
Usuario Linux : 404289
Mi última página: http://www.digitalservicecba.com.ar - Reparacion de camaras digitales!